数据库系统包括什么部分
-
数据库系统包括以下几个部分:
-
数据库管理系统(DBMS):数据库管理系统是数据库系统的核心组成部分,它提供了对数据库的管理和操作功能。DBMS负责数据的存储、检索、更新、删除等操作,并提供了数据的安全性、完整性和一致性保障机制。
-
数据库:数据库是指按照一定的数据模型组织、存储和管理的数据集合。数据库是一个持久化的数据存储空间,可以存储结构化数据、半结构化数据和非结构化数据。
-
数据库模型:数据库模型是用于描述和组织数据的方式。常见的数据库模型包括层次模型、网络模型、关系模型和面向对象模型等。关系模型是目前应用最广泛的数据库模型,它以表格的形式表示数据,并通过关系代数和关系演算来操作数据。
-
数据库语言:数据库语言是用于与数据库进行交互的语言。常见的数据库语言包括结构化查询语言(SQL)、存储过程语言(如PL/SQL和Transact-SQL)等。数据库语言可以用于创建数据库、定义表结构、插入、更新和删除数据,以及执行查询和分析等操作。
-
数据库应用程序:数据库应用程序是通过编程语言开发的应用程序,用于实现特定的业务逻辑和功能。数据库应用程序可以通过数据库接口与DBMS进行通信,并利用数据库提供的功能来处理和管理数据。常见的数据库应用程序包括企业资源管理系统(ERP)、客户关系管理系统(CRM)、在线交易处理系统(OLTP)等。
总之,数据库系统由数据库管理系统、数据库、数据库模型、数据库语言和数据库应用程序等部分组成,它们共同协作来实现数据的存储、管理和操作。
1年前 -
-
数据库系统主要包括以下几个部分:
-
数据库:数据库是指存储有组织的数据的集合。它是数据库系统的核心部分,用于存储和管理各种类型的数据。数据库可以分为关系型数据库和非关系型数据库两种类型。
-
数据库管理系统(DBMS):数据库管理系统是用于管理数据库的软件。它提供了各种功能和工具,用于创建、修改、查询和删除数据库中的数据。常见的数据库管理系统有MySQL、Oracle、SQL Server等。
-
数据库模型:数据库模型是用来描述数据库结构和数据之间的关系的抽象概念。常见的数据库模型有层次模型、网状模型和关系模型。其中,关系模型是最常用的模型,它使用表格(称为关系)来组织数据。
-
数据库语言:数据库语言用于与数据库进行交互,包括数据定义语言(DDL)和数据操作语言(DML)。DDL用于定义数据库的结构,包括创建表、定义索引等操作;DML用于对数据库中的数据进行增删改查操作。
-
数据库管理员(DBA):数据库管理员是负责管理和维护数据库系统的专业人员。他们负责数据库的安全、备份和恢复、性能优化等工作。
-
数据库应用程序:数据库应用程序是基于数据库的应用软件。它们通过与数据库进行交互,实现对数据的增删改查操作。常见的数据库应用程序有企业资源计划(ERP)系统、客户关系管理(CRM)系统等。
-
数据库设计:数据库设计是指根据需求和业务规则,设计数据库的结构和关系。它包括确定实体和属性、建立表和关系、定义主键和外键等步骤。
总之,数据库系统由数据库、数据库管理系统、数据库模型、数据库语言、数据库管理员、数据库应用程序和数据库设计等部分组成。它们共同工作,实现对数据的存储、管理和应用。
1年前 -
-
数据库系统包括以下几个部分:
-
数据库管理系统(DBMS):数据库管理系统是数据库系统的核心组成部分。它是一个软件系统,用于管理数据库的创建、操作和维护。DBMS提供了各种功能,如数据定义语言(DDL)和数据操作语言(DML),以允许用户定义和操作数据库中的数据。
-
数据库:数据库是一个组织和存储数据的集合。它是结构化的,可以使用DBMS进行访问和操作。数据库通常由一系列表组成,每个表包含多个记录或行,每个记录包含多个字段或列。
-
数据模型:数据模型是描述数据库结构的方式。它定义了数据的组织方式、数据之间的关系以及对数据的操作。常见的数据模型包括层次模型、网络模型、关系模型和面向对象模型。
-
数据库设计:数据库设计是指确定数据库的结构和组织方式。它包括定义表、字段和关系,并确定数据的存储和访问方式。好的数据库设计可以提高数据库的性能和可靠性。
-
数据库实施:数据库实施是指将数据库设计转化为实际的数据库系统。它包括创建数据库、定义表、插入数据、创建索引和设置安全性等操作。
-
数据库查询和操作:数据库查询和操作是指使用DBMS进行数据检索和修改的过程。用户可以使用SQL(结构化查询语言)或其他查询语言来编写查询和操作语句,通过DBMS执行这些语句来获取所需的数据。
-
数据库优化和调优:数据库优化和调优是指通过优化数据库结构、查询语句和索引等方式来提高数据库的性能。这涉及到监控和分析数据库的性能指标,并进行相应的调整和优化。
-
数据库备份和恢复:数据库备份和恢复是为了保护数据库中的数据而采取的措施。备份是指将数据库的副本保存在其他存储介质上,以便在数据丢失或损坏时进行恢复。恢复是指从备份中恢复数据到数据库中的过程。
总之,数据库系统包括数据库管理系统、数据库、数据模型、数据库设计、数据库实施、数据库查询和操作、数据库优化和调优以及数据库备份和恢复等部分。这些部分相互配合,共同构成了一个完整的数据库系统。
1年前 -